zhongzihao/Lyft Level 5 Challenge 2018 - Final Round (Open Div. 1)

Contest Info

practice link

Solutions

A. The Tower is Going Home

签到题。

B. Intersecting Subtrees

签到题。

C. Optimal Polygon Perimeter

签到题。

D. Deduction Queries

签到题。

E. Grid Sort

题目大意:给你一个 \(n\times m\) 的网格,每个格子中有一个 \(1\sim nm\) 且互不相同的整数。每次你可以选一个简单环(四连通),将这个环中的元素按环的顺序移动一位。要求你将这个网格按照先行后列排好序。

题解:事实上使用 \(2\times2\) 的环已经可以完成要求了。我们先将除了右下角 \(2\times2\) 格之外的格子都排好序,这个不是特别困难。之后我们直接暴搜右下角 \(3\times 3\) 的格子排好序即可。

F. DFS

签到题。